About

R. P. Prince is a scholar working on Plant Science, Animal Science and Zoology and Agronomy and Crop Science. According to data from OpenAlex, R. P. Prince has authored 32 papers receiving a total of 456 ind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Plant Science, 7 papers in Animal Science and Zoology and 4 papers in Agronomy and Crop Science. Recurrent topics in R. P. Prince's work include Light effects on plants (10 papers), Animal Nutrition and Physiology (6 papers) and Animal Virus Infections Studies (4 papers). R. P. Prince is often cited by papers focused on Light effects on plants (10 papers), Animal Nutrition and Physiology (6 papers) and Animal Virus Infections Studies (4 papers). R. P. Prince collaborates with scholars based in United States. R. P. Prince's co-authors include H. V. Koontz, W. M. Knott, Cheryl Mackowiak, John C. Sager, R. E. Luginbuhl, Luciana Pötter, Raymond M. Wheeler, N.C. Yorio, L.M. Ruffe and Gary W. Stutte and has published in prestigious journals such as Journal of Animal Science, Poultry Science and SAE technical papers on CD-ROM/SAE technical paper series.
